Subject: [PATCH 3/6] parse-options: add OPT_ULONG

diff --git a/parse-options.c b/parse-options.c
index f0098eb..58bb83d 100644
--- a/parse-options.c
+++ b/parse-options.c
@@ -144,6 +144,21 @@ static int get_value(struct parse_opt_ctx_t *p,
 			return opterror(opt, "expects a numerical value", flags);
 		return 0;
 
+	case OPTION_ULONG:
+		if (unset) {
+			*(unsigned long *)opt->value = 0;
+			return 0;
+		}
+		if (opt->flags & PARSE_OPT_OPTARG && !p->opt) {
+			*(unsigned long *)opt->value = opt->defval;
+			return 0;
+		}
+		if (get_arg(p, opt, flags, &arg))
+			return -1;
+		if (!git_parse_ulong(arg, (unsigned long *)opt->value))
+			return opterror(opt, "expects a numerical value", flags);
+		return 0;
+
 	default:
 		die("should not happen, someone must be hit on the forehead");
 	}
diff --git a/parse-options.h b/parse-options.h
index 2e811dc..12294d7 100644
--- a/parse-options.h
+++ b/parse-options.h
@@ -16,6 +16,7 @@ enum parse_opt_type {
 	/* options with arguments (usually) */
 	OPTION_STRING,
 	OPTION_INTEGER,
+	OPTION_ULONG,
 	OPTION_CALLBACK,
 	OPTION_LOWLEVEL_CALLBACK,
 	OPTION_FILENAME
@@ -133,6 +134,7 @@ struct option {
 #define OPT_SET_PTR(s, l, v, h, p)  { OPTION_SET_PTR, (s), (l), (v), NULL, \
 				      (h), PARSE_OPT_NOARG, NULL, (p) }
 #define OPT_INTEGER(s, l, v, h)     { OPTION_INTEGER, (s), (l), (v), "n", (h) }
+#define OPT_ULONG(s, l, v, h)       { OPTION_ULONG, (s), (l), (v), "n", (h) }
 #define OPT_STRING(s, l, v, a, h)   { OPTION_STRING,  (s), (l), (v), (a), (h) }
 #define OPT_STRING_LIST(s, l, v, a, h) \
 				    { OPTION_CALLBACK, (s), (l), (v), (a), \
